The Importance of Renewable Energy Storage

Renewable energy sources, while environmentally friendly, present a unique challenge due to their intermittent nature. Solar power generation is dependent on sunlight, and wind power generation relies on wind availability. These variations can lead to mismatches between energy generation and demand, requiring reliable storage solutions to bridge the gap.

Renewable energy storage serves multiple purposes:

Energy Smoothing: Storing excess energy during periods of high production and releasing it during low production times helps maintain a consistent power supply.

Peak Load Management: Energy storage systems can supply power during peak demand hours, reducing strain on the grid and preventing the need for fossil fuel-based backup sources.

Grid Stability: Energy storage can contribute to grid stability by providing ancillary services such as frequency regulation and voltage control.

Islanded Systems: In remote or isolated areas, energy storage enables the creation of self-sustaining microgrids, reducing dependence on external power sources.

Emergency Backup: Energy storage acts as a backup during grid outages, enhancing energy security and resilience.

Challenges in Renewable Energy Storage for PPM

While the benefits of renewable energy storage are substantial, several challenges need to be addressed within the framework of Project Portfolio Management:

1. Technology Selection:**

Choosing the right energy storage technology is crucial. PPM teams need to assess various options such as batteries (lithium-ion, flow batteries), pumped hydro storage, compressed air energy storage, and thermal energy storage. Each technology has its own set of advantages and limitations, and the selection should align with the project’s objectives, location, and scale.

2. Cost Considerations:

Renewable energy storage technologies can involve high initial costs, including the cost of equipment, installation, and maintenance. PPM teams must conduct thorough financial analyses to determine the project’s economic viability, considering factors such as payback period, return on investment (ROI), and long-term operational costs.

3. Integration and Scheduling:

Integrating renewable energy storage projects into existing energy systems requires careful planning. PPM professionals need to ensure seamless integration with the grid, addressing issues related to energy dispatch, load forecasting, and scheduling to optimize energy utilization.

4. Regulatory and Policy Framework:

Navigating the regulatory landscape is essential for successful renewable energy storage projects. PPM teams should be well-versed in local regulations, incentives, and policies that impact project feasibility, permitting, and grid interconnection.

5. Environmental Impact:

While renewable energy storage contributes to sustainability, the production and disposal of storage technologies can have environmental implications. PPM teams should evaluate the life cycle assessment of storage solutions and prioritize technologies with lower environmental footprints.

6. Technological Advancements:

The renewable energy storage landscape is rapidly evolving, with ongoing advancements in technology. PPM professionals need to stay updated with the latest developments to ensure that projects incorporate state-of-the-art solutions for optimal performance and efficiency.

Addressing Challenges Through PPM Strategies

Effective Project Portfolio Management can mitigate the challenges associated with renewable energy storage:

1. Comprehensive Feasibility Studies:

Thorough feasibility studies should assess technical, economic, and environmental aspects of renewable energy storage projects. PPM teams need to conduct detailed site assessments, energy resource evaluations, and financial analyses to determine project viability.

2. Risk Management:

Renewable energy storage projects come with inherent risks, including technological, financial, and regulatory uncertainties. PPM professionals should identify potential risks, develop mitigation strategies, and establish contingency plans to ensure project success.

3. Stakeholder Engagement:

Engaging stakeholders, including local communities, regulatory bodies, and energy consumers, is essential. Effective communication fosters support, addresses concerns, and streamlines the permitting process.

4. Data-Driven Decision-Making:

PPM teams should leverage data analytics and modeling tools to make informed decisions. Accurate energy forecasting, demand analysis, and performance modeling enhance the efficiency and profitability of renewable energy storage projects.

5. Flexible Project Scaling:

Renewable energy storage projects can often be scaled up or down based on changing energy demands and technological advancements. PPM strategies should accommodate flexibility in project scaling while maintaining alignment with organizational goals.

6. Continuous Learning and Adaptation:

The renewable energy landscape is dynamic. PPM teams should foster a culture of continuous learning, staying updated with industry trends, technological breakthroughs, and regulatory shifts to adapt projects accordingly.
